True to their prediction, the Burson Auto Parts group of outlets just continues to grow. The brand new Wangaratta store has now opened and will service from Wangaratta down to Benalla. Other stores that cover the broader Goulburn Valley are Shepparton and Echuca.

In recent times, Burson Auto Parts has grown to 185 outlets across Australia and Thailand.

With premium quality leading brand parts from the likes Ryco, Bendix, Narva, NGK and Dayco and top end mechanical repair tools such as Kincrome and SP Tools making up the largest part of their 16,000 stock items

Regional manager, Shane Wright said,”Our trade focus on the local mechanical repair businesses means we have to be your best and most reliable auto parts supplier. Our clients expect great customer service and rapid delivery. Our network area is quite large so having our new store in Wangaratta will see our clients receive far better attention.”

“Our clients include mechanical repair shops but we also serve the public, councils and government clients as well as a range of engineering firms such as forklift and bus companies.” said Shepparton store manager, Jared Welch.

“Our delivery service is for our account customers who need a part for a job and we can get it to them rapidly, while the car is still on the hoist,” said Jared.
